Well Dr. Spike- no one (maybe 1 person) voted in here last time I stuck it in the community section, and as Arnelos and Big Crunch noted, very few people view the community section alone

Also, as to why posting in the civ III section in both the Civ III general and Civ III Democracy Game section- the civ III community is larger and more scattered than the Civ II community- one thread suits the Civ II community, two are needed for the Civ III one.

(although as a side note- I'm adding another section to the Civ III stories community today... in addition to one in the Other Games that I just opened [as planned- I ran out of time yesterday] and one in CTP I [against my better judgement, but since I put one in Civ II and Civ III...])

And as for this being slanted to Civ III... just ask yourself- who has been registered longer? Civ IIIers or Civ IIers? The amount of votes for people registered pre 2001 really helps the older posters get elected.

In fact, posters such as Arnelos, Dominae, Catt, Alexman, etc. have consistently mounted offenses that would have gotten them elected had everyone's vote counted for the same amount.

However, due to the very fair voting points system, there really is no worry about the Civ IIIers being at an advantage- because although there are more of them, their votes are worth less

And also, to back up Solver's statement about there not being many Civ IIIers in the hall- out of 57 members, I can list...

December 2003 Ixnay
December 2003 notyoueither
May 2003 Trip

*That's not too many people for a 2-3 year old game
So I don't really see the harm in these Civ III threads and I don't really think that they skew data that much

*Most of the people in the hall are either Civ IIers or OTers
